What is Escrow?

Escrow is a financial arrangement where a trusted third party holds funds on behalf of two parties involved in a transaction. The money is only released when both parties have fulfilled their agreed obligations.

Think of it like this — instead of handing cash directly to a stranger, you hand it to a trusted middleman who holds it safely until you confirm everything is as promised. Only then does the middleman release the funds to the seller.

How Does Escrow Work?

The escrow process is simple and straightforward:

Buyer and seller agree on terms — both parties agree on what is being bought, the price, and the conditions of the transaction. Buyer deposits funds — the buyer sends the payment to the escrow service, which holds it securely. Seller delivers — the seller delivers the goods or service as agreed. Buyer confirms — the buyer inspects and confirms they have received what was promised. Funds are released — once the buyer approves, the escrow service releases the funds to the seller.

If there is a dispute at any stage, the escrow service steps in to help resolve it fairly.

Why Use Escrow?

Escrow protects both buyers and sellers:

For buyers — your money is safe until you confirm you received exactly what you paid for. No more sending money and getting nothing in return. For sellers — you know the funds are secured before you deliver. No more delivering goods and not getting paid. For freelancers — get paid securely for your work without worrying about clients disappearing after delivery. For crypto traders — trade Bitcoin and other cryptocurrencies safely without the risk of scams.

What Can You Use Escrow For?

Escrow is used across many industries including:

Online buying and selling Freelance work and contracts Cryptocurrency trading Real estate transactions Domain name purchases Vehicle sales
